Сериалы Вам

Статья "Сериалывам.ru"

AJAX: Как это работает и зачем нужен?

Сегодня мы хотим рассказать вам о технологии AJAX, которая является основной составляющей многих современных веб-приложений. AJAX (Asynchronous JavaScript and XML) - это подход к созданию интерактивных и динамических веб-страниц, который позволяет обновлять содержимое страницы без необходимости ее полной перезагрузки.

Что такое AJAX?

AJAX - это набор технологий, которые позволяют обновлять лишь часть веб-страницы, без перезагрузки всей страницы. Основные компоненты AJAX включают в себя:

Преимущества AJAX

Одним из главных преимуществ AJAX является улучшение пользовательского опыта. Благодаря асинхронной природе этой технологии пользователи могут получать и обновлять информацию на странице в режиме реального времени без необходимости ждать полной перезагрузки страницы. Это делает пользовательский интерфейс более отзывчивым и динамичным.

Кроме того, AJAX позволяет создавать более эффективные и быстрые веб-приложения, так как только определенная часть страницы обновляется, а не вся страница. Это снижает нагрузку на сервер и ускоряет загрузку данных для пользователя.

Пример использования AJAX

Допустим, у нас есть веб-приложение для отображения списка пользователей. Страница содержит список пользователей и кнопку "Добавить пользователя". При нажатии на эту кнопку, происходит отправка AJAX-запроса на сервер, чтобы добавить нового пользователя без перезагрузки страницы.

В процессе отправки запроса на сервер, мы можем отобразить прелоадер или анимацию загрузки, чтобы пользователь понимал, что происходит обновление данных. После получения ответа от сервера, мы можем обновить список пользователей на странице без необходимости полной перезагрузки.

Заключение

Технология AJAX играет важную роль в создании современных веб-приложений. Она позволяет создавать интерактивные и динамичные страницы, улучшая пользовательский опыт и делая веб-приложения более эффективными и быстрыми. Использование AJAX требует хорошего понимания JavaScript, XML/JSON и протокола HTTP, но это знание непременно позволит вам создавать более современные приложения.

Таким образом, веб-разработчики активно используют AJAX для создания интерактивных пользовательских интерфейсов и улучшения производительности веб-приложений. Если вы хотите больше узнать о технологии AJAX и ее применении, рекомендуем обратиться к известным онлайн-ресурсам, таким как "Сериалывам.ru".